Output 43a053feb1e92cff659bd20c66327775707eb18acf871ba6fe06c0cfd0565d71:0

value
20465592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ad69ec3aa9c2219da25547713e9e6758047fe54f OP_EQUAL
address
3HVwiNcjaFHGZ1yQXgorj57AFUvBAWejLr
transaction
43a053feb1e92cff659bd20c66327775707eb18acf871ba6fe06c0cfd0565d71
spent
true